Sunday, August 26, 2012

there's a praying mantis in our yard! yikes!


Anonymous said...

This is a predator species and is often confused for a walking stick insect. That tiny head can turn 300 degrees, and its eye has 10,000 sight and movement sensors. The fact that they have been known to devour fish, frogs, birds and rodents( it is looking right at us!) makes me want to shout ..STAND BACK, MEGAN!!!

kswiss said...

I want this!!!!!